A bioassay can indicate certain levels of persistent herbicides. So
if you do 100 bioassays with one type of compost, and then you do 100
bioassays with virgin topsoil with IDENTICAL FERTILITY, and you have a
50% death rate in the first set compared to the second set, then YES,
you most likely have a persistent herbicide problem.

**BUT**

If you have 0% death rate, then you need to grow it out to adulthood.
If the samples in the first set are the same size, then your compost
is clean.

Here is the problem: nearly every bioassay I have ever seen done was flawed:

A) There was no control at all. If some peas germinate and grow,
this could indicate that there are persistent herbicides, but not
enough to kill the peas. Just enough to stunt their growth - but you
have no control to compare to, so you don't know if the growth is
stunted.

B) The control also has persitent herbicides, or the control is
crappy dirt. The control must have soil that is equal in every way
with the exception that you KNOW for absolute fact that it contains no
persistent herbicides. Getting this control soil can be very
challenging. And I have yet to see ANYBODY doing a bioassay do this
step.

THEREFORE: every bioassay I have ever seen first hand was useless.
Every single one.

Summary: nearly all commercial compost contains persistent herbicide.
If you can get peas to grow in it, then you have demonstrated that
the level of persistent herbicide is not high enough to kill your
plants, but I would say that there is a 98% chance that it is in there
and WILL stunt your plants. Plus there is a 98% chance that food you
eat from it WILL contain herbicides. Rather than bother with a
bioassay, I recommend that you not use commercial compost.

> Yes, but when doing a bioassay, one must use plants that are particularly
> susceptible to herbicides, particularly the herbicide tested.
>
> For example, for Clorpyralid, a persistent herbicide that can be found in
> municipal compost, the most sensitive plants are red clover, sunflower,
> peas, and tomato, which can then be used in bioassay (
> http://ohioline.osu.edu/aex-fact/0714.html).
>
> Peas, beans and tomatoes are particularly susceptible to aminopyralid. More
> details about this herbicide and of the type of bioassay to perform to test
> compost and even your soil for contamination:
> http://whatcom.wsu.edu/ag/aminopyralid/

>> When you do a bioassay, you can get 100% germination in a soil that is
>> tainted with persistent herbicides.  There is just enough herbicides
>> to not kill, but to stunt the growth of your broadleaf plants.  So
>> your plants still take up the herbicide - they just don't die.  Your
>> food then contains herbicides.
>>
>> These types of herbicides generally have zero impact on germination.
>> Their mission is to weaken the plant - usually by emulating the plant
>> growth hormone auxin.
>>
>> Here is the blurb from the sales page for aminopyralid:  "translocates
>> throughout the entire plant and accumulating in meristematic tissues,
>> including the roots. It disrupts plant growth metabolic pathways
>> affecting the growth process of the plant."
